Despite persistent high tariffs, economists are suggesting that the economic impact of the Trump-era trade war is appearing less severe than initially feared on Wall Street. Several factors contribute to this evolving perspective, including adaptation by businesses, shifts in global supply chains, and a potentially overstated initial impact. While challenges remain, the overall outlook is cautiously optimistic, indicating a resilience within the market to navigate the imposed tariffs.
